Lush Gardens and Serene River
Hotel el Mono Feliz in Ojochal, Costa Rica, offers a tranquil stay amidst lush gardens, a serene river, and walkable grounds spanning 3 acres.
Comfortable Rooms and Amenities
Each room features a private bathroom with hot water showers, and some include air conditioning and a kitchenette for added convenience.
Exciting Tours and Proximity to Beaches
Enjoy breakfast at the on-site restaurant and explore tours to spot whales, dolphins, and mangroves or hike in the primary forest. Just a short drive away, discover the stunning beaches of Marino Ballena National Park with captivating views of the Pacific.

Public transport is limited, so arriving by car is recommended. The road in Ojochal is paved. The last 200 meters before the hotel is unpaved, but it is flat and smooth and any car can access the hotel with no problem.
Please note that due to the number of bridges and creeks, children over 6 are welcome with their parents. We do not have accommodations for children under 6.

The hotel had a lovely garden with a pool and lots of bird-life which made it a very pleasant place to stay. Both the unusual sounds of the Dawn Chorus every day and constant sound of the cicadas - once the day warms up, right through to dusk - will remain in the memory! Jolana who manages the hotel was friendly and gave us some useful tips and also Fred, a great taxi driver, as we didn’t have a car.
We loved the hotel but the location about three kilometres from the main road might be a problem for some and therefore it’s best to have a car although we managed to get by without one e.g The waiter from the Citrus restaurant, located near the main road, kindly ran us back up to the hotel afterwards! The food at Citrus is warmly recommended - photo of my Indian meal below. We’d have to say the room was small and basic too but the jungly location made up for it!

Breakfast was OK, but nothing special. Fruit, regular white toast, eggs, rice, and beans. The grounds of the hotel were really nice. You are surrounded by nature with a creek nearby. The pool was small but the pool area was nice to spend time in.
The room was laughably small. I mean it was TINY. It was extremely cramped even for one person, let alone two. It was just big enough to fit a small bed and that's it. I felt ripped off considering it cost almost $150/night USD and the listing/photos were sort of deceptive.
There is no privacy as the rooms are all stacked next to eachother and our door opened out to the main common area where everyone hung out and ate breakfast so it was noisy and annoying.
The rooms/furnishings were old and unappealing. The walls had some holes, the sink was ridiculous, and the shower caddy was functionally useless. The bed was very uncomfortable. They could stand to invest some money in upgrading the rooms.
There is also a popular bar right next the hotel which BLASTS live music 6 days per week from 3PM - 9PM, which I thought was really terrible. It was uncomfortable to be there with how loud it was all the time, so I didn't really enjoy being there.
